Abstract

 Some tunnels in service for a long time have the deformation of lining due to material deterioration and water leakage and so on, and it may influence on the safety for tunnel users. For such tunnels, it is preferable to carry out renewal work with replacing the lining during in service rather than by traffic closure. It is expected that the number of construction cases will increase and it is necessary to establish a rational construction method, considering the economic issues and the influence of long construction periods, while ensuring the safety of users during construction in the tunnel renewal work.

 The authors examined the construction methods that contribute to the rational renewal of tunnels as well as the mechanical properties required for the tunnel structure which is targeted for renewal. In this paper, required performance for renewal work of road tunnels constructed by mountain tunneling method was discussed, and the characteristics and applicability of the lining cutting type renewal method, as well as the results of considering the relationship with the required performance, were introduced.
